Obverse: Solid Latin cross between a lily and a leopard
Obverse legend: SIT: NOMEN: DNI: BENEDICTV HĒRICVS
Reverse: Adjacent shields of France and England
Reverse legend: HĒRICVS FRANCORVM: ET: ANGLIE: REX
Edge: Plain
Denomination: Blanc
Country: France
Ruler: Henry VI (Henri VI) (1422-1453)
Mint: Paris
Mint mark: Crown
Year: 1422-1436
Metal: Silver
Weight ±: 2.89 g.
Diameter ±: 28 mm
